Some condensation in double glazing can be caused by a sealant defect. This could happen if the sealant used is of poor quality or was not properly applied at the factory. When this happens, the inert gas in the double-glazed glass will evaporate. The glass will then turn cloudy and its energy efficiency will be lost.
A glazier will be able to fix this problem by replacing the entire double-glazed glass unit. The glazier will first remove any moisture from the window. He will then clean the glass surface before sealing the window. Depending on the kind of window, he may also need to replace the frames or sash. In the majority of instances, the cost of replacing the window is lower than the cost of repairing the damaged seal.

Replacing a blown double-glazing unit is fairly simple. First take off the gasket of the wedge from the inside of the frame. Remove the glazing beads around the window. Finally, take out the defective window pane and install the new one. A glazier ought to be able complete the job in one day, and the cost will depend on the size of the window.

There are a myriad of reasons you might have to replace a window glass, from major scratches and chips to condensation between the two panes. The best option is to replace the damaged glass with an IGU or an insulated glass unit. The installer will remove and clean the damaged window. Then, they will install and seal the IGU. They will also weather strip and caulk the window to ensure that it is sealed tightly.
The seals between the glass in a double-glazed window can become damaged over time, causing mist and condensation. You might be able repair the seal, rather than replace the entire window if this happens. This is usually cheaper and faster, and can save you money over the course of time.
